2135N/A * The old_write filter needs to use ap_f* functions for the buffering.
2135N/A
2135N/ARELEASE NON-SHOWSTOPPERS BUT WOULD BE REAL NICE TO WRAP THESE UP:
2135N/A
539N/A * mod_include doesn't stream data when there are no SSI tags in
539N/A a file. If the OS doesn't have MMAP, this means that the entire
539N/A file is read into memory before we send it down the filter
539N/A stack. The includes_filter should only ever parse about 9K of
539N/A data at one time, so that we always look like we are streaming
539N/A the data.
1895N/A
539N/A * All of our MPMs should use APR for threads/processes. This
2069N/A will allow us to error out if a threaded MPM is chosen on a
2089N/A platform that doesn't support threads.

Other bugs that need fixing:
* MaxRequestsPerChild measures connections, not requests.
Until someone has a better way, we'll probably just rename it
"MaxConnectionsPerChild".
* Regex containers don't work in an intutive way
Status: No one has come up with an efficient way to fix this
behavior. Dean has suggested getting rid of regex containers
completely.
* SIGSEGV on Linux (glibc 2.1.2) isn't caught properly by a
sigwaiting thread. We need to work around this, perhaps unless
there is hope soon for a fixed glibc.
* orig_ct in the byterange/multipart handling may not be
needed. Apache 1.3 just never stashed "multipart" into
r->content_type. We should probably follow suit since the
byterange stuff doesn't want the rest of the code to see the
multipart content-type; the other code should still think it is
dealing with the <orig_ct> stuff.
Status: Greg volunteers to investigate (esp. since he was most
likely the one to break it :-)
